Background Despite visceral leishmaniasis (VL) being epidemic in most Brazilian regions, the Northeast region is responsible for the highest morbidity and mortality outcomes within the country. Objective To analyse the spatiotemporal dynamics of VL cases to identify the temporal trends and high-risk areas for VL transmission, as well as the association of the disease with social vulnerability in Brazilian Northeast. Methods We carried out an ecological time series study employing spatial analysis techniques using all VL confirmed cases of 1,794 municipalities of Brazilian Northeast between the years 2000 to 2017. The Social Vulnerability Index (SVI) was used to represent the social vulnerability. Incidence rates were standardized and smoothed by the Local Empirical Bayesian Method. Time trends were examined through segmented linear regression. Spatiotemporal analysis consisted of uni- and bivariate Global and Local Moran indexes and space-time scan statistics. Results Incidence rate remained stable and ranged from 4.84 to 3.52 cases/100,000 inhabitants. There was higher case prevalence between males (62.71%), children and adolescents (63.27%), non-white (69.75%) and urban residents (62.58%). Increasing trends of new cases were observed among adult male subjects (≥ 40 years old) and urban residents. Importantly, VL incidence showed a direct spatial dependence. Spatial and space-time clusters were identified in sertão and meio-norte sub-regions, overlapping with high social vulnerability areas. Conclusions VL is a persistent health issue in Brazilian Northeast and associated with social vulnerability. Space-time clustering of VL cases in socially vulnerable municipalities demands intersectoral public policies of surveillance and control, with focus on reducing inequalities and improving living conditions for regional inhabitants.
Objective: to investigate the factors associated with the practice of sex under the influence of drugs (chemsex) among Portuguese men who have sex with men during the period of social distancing to prevent the COVID-19. Method: online survey applied in May 2020 to a sample of 1,301 participants living in Portugal, recruited according to Respondent Driven Sampling and via social media Facebook®. Descriptive and bivariate analyses were performed along with logistic regression to calculate adjusted Odds Ratio (ORa). Results: the prevalence of chemsex was 20.2%. The likelihood of practicing chemsex increased with group sex (ORa: 28.4, 95%CI 16.93–47.49); unprotected sex (ORa: 7.1 95%CI 4.57–10.99); the use of pre-exposure prophylaxis (PrEP) to prevent COVID-19 (ORa: 4.2, 95%CI 2.71–6.39) and COVID-19 testing (ORa: 1.9, 95%CI 1.15–3.10). Conclusion: the practice of chemsex among men who have sex with men during the COVID-19 pandemic in Portugal was very frequent and may support greater understanding of the role and impact of sexual behavior on the COVID-19 transmission rates and the current pandemic situation in Portugal.
Investigar os fatores associados à prática do sexo sob o efeito de drogas (chemsex) entre homens que fazem sexo com homens (HSH) durante período de isolamento social, no contexto da pandemia da COVID-19. Inquérito multicêntrico online, aplicado aos territórios de Brasil e Portugal em abril de 2020, enquanto os dois países vivenciavam medidas sanitárias restritivas para a doença. Os participantes foram recrutados valendo-se de uma adaptação do método respondent driven sampling (RDS) ao ambiente virtual. Os dados foram coletados usando redes sociais e aplicativos de encontro voltados a HSH. Utilizamos regressão logística bivariada e multivariada para a produção das odds bruto (OR) e ajustado (ORa). Em um universo de 2.361 sujeitos, 920 (38,9%) realizaram a prática do chemsex, que, em 95% dos casos, foi realizada com parceiro casual. Aumentaram as chances de se envolver em chemsex: morar no Brasil (ORa = 15,4; IC95%: 10,7-22,1); não estar em isolamento social (ORa = 4,9; IC95%: 2,2-10,9); fazer sexo casual durante o distanciamento social (ORa = 52,4; IC95%: 33,8-81,4); fazer sexo grupal (ORa = 2,9; IC95%: 2,0-4,4); não apresentar nenhum tipo de sintoma para a COVID-19 (ORa = 1,3; IC95%: 1,1-1,8); não residir com o parceiro (ORa = 1,8; IC95%: 1,2-2,6) e estar em uso da profilaxia pré-exposição (ORa = 2,6; IC95%: 1,8-3,7). A ocorrência de chemsex foi elevada, sobretudo no Brasil, onde o isolamento social proposto não sensibilizou os HSH à adesão.
This study aimed to analyse the trend and spatial–temporal clusters of risk of transmission of COVID-19 in northeastern Brazil. We conducted an ecological study using spatial and temporal trend analysis. All confirmed cases of COVID-19 in the Northeast region of Brazil were included, from 7 March to 22 May 2020. We used the segmented log-linear regression model to assess time trends, and the local empirical Bayesian estimator, the global and local Moran indexes for spatial analysis. The prospective space–time scan statistic was performed using the Poisson probability distribution model. There were 113 951 confirmed cases of COVID-19. The average incidence rate was 199.73 cases/100 000 inhabitants. We observed an increasing trend in the incidence rate in all states. Spatial autocorrelation was reported in metropolitan areas, and 178 municipalities were considered a priority, especially in the states of Ceará and Maranhão. We identified 11 spatiotemporal clusters of COVID-19 cases; the primary cluster included 70 municipalities from Ceará state. COVID-19 epidemic is increasing rapidly throughout the Northeast region of Brazil, with dispersion towards countryside. It was identified high risk clusters for COVID-19, especially in the coastal side.
COVID-19 vaccine hesitancy (VH) has caused concerns due to the possible fluctuations that may occur directly impacting the control of the pandemic. In this study, we aimed to estimate the prevalence and factors associated with COVID-19 VH in Portuguese-speaking countries. We developed a web survey (N:6,843) using an online, structured, and validated questionnaire. We used Measurement Models, Exploratory Factor Analysis, Exploratory Structural Equation Models, and Confirmatory Factor Analysis for the data analysis. The overall prevalence of COVID-19 VH in Portuguese-speaking countries was 21.1%. showed a statistically significant direct effect for VH: vaccine-related conspiracy beliefs (VB) (β = 0.886), perceived stress (PS) (β = 0.313), COVID-19 Misinformation (MIS) (β = 0.259) and individual responses to COVID-19 (CIR) (β = −0.122). The effect of MIS and CIR for VH was greater among men and of PS and VB among women; the effect of PS was greater among the youngest and of VB and CIR among the oldest. No discrepant differences were identified in the analyzed education strata. In conclusion, we found that conspiracy beliefs related to the vaccine strongly influence the decision to hesitate (not to take or to delay the vaccine). Specific characteristics related to gender, age group, social and cognitive vulnerabilities, added to the knowledge acquired, poorly substantiated and/or misrepresented about the COVID-19 vaccine, need to be considered in the planning of vaccination campaigns. It is necessary to respond in a timely, fast, and accurate manner to the challenges posed by vaccine hesitancy.
Background Tuberculosis is an infectious disease caused by Mycobacterium tuberculosis . It is a disease known worldwide for its vulnerability factors, magnitude and mortality. The objective of the study was to analyze the spatial and temporal dynamics of TB in the area of social inequality in northeast Brazil between the years 2001 and 2016. Methods An ecological time series study with the use of spatial analysis techniques was carried out from 2001 to 2016. The units of analysis were the 75 municipalities in the state of Sergipe. Data from the Notification of Injury Information System were used. For the construction of the maps, the cartographic base of the state of Sergipe, obtained at the Instituto Brasileiro de Geografia e Estatística, was used. Georeferenced data were analysed using TerraView 4.2.2 software (Instituto Nacional de Pesquisas Espaciais) and QGis 2.18.2 (Open Source Geospatial Foundation). Spatial analyses included the empirical Bayesian model and the global and local Moran indices. The time trend analyses were performed by the software Joinpoint Regression, Version 4.5.0.1, with the variables of sex, age, cure and abandonment . Results There was an increasing trend of tuberculosis cases in patients under 20 years old and 20–39 years old, especially in males. Cured cases showed a decreasing trend, and cases of treatment withdrawal were stationary. A spatial dependence was observed in almost all analysed territories but with different concentrations. Significant spatial correlations with the formation of clusters in the southeast and northeast of the state were observed. The probability of illness among municipalities was determined not to occur in a random way. Conclusion The identification of risk areas and priority groups can help health planning by refining the focus of attention to tuberculosis control. Understanding the epidemiological, spatial and temporal dynamics of tuberculosis can allow for improved targeting of strategies for disease prevention and control.
Strengthening strategies to improve adherence to the use of pre-exposure prophylaxis (PrEP) in key populations constitutes a global health priority to be achieved across countries, especially in countries that share a high flow of people such as Brazil and Portugal. This study aimed to analyze the factors associated with adherence to PrEP among MSM from two Portuguese-speaking countries, highlighting the opportunities and preventive strategies for the global health scenario. This was a cross-sectional analytical online survey conducted from January 2020 to May 2021 with MSM in Brazil and Portugal. For analysis of the data, the Poisson regression model was used to estimate the prevalence ratio (PR) for developing a model to evaluate the associated factors in both countries in a comparative and isolated way. Adherence to PrEP use corresponded to 19.5% (n = 1682) of the overall sample: 18.3% (n = 970) for Brazil and 21.5% (n = 712) for Portugal. Having more than two sex partners in the last 30 days (aPR: 30.87) and routinely undergoing HIV tests (aPR: 26.21) increased the use of this medication. Being an immigrant (PR: 1.36) and knowing the partner’s serological status (PR: 1.28) increased adherence to PrEP in Portugal, whereas, in Brazil, it was being an immigrant (PR: 0.83) and not knowing the serological status (PR: 2.24) that promoted the use of this medication. Our findings reinforce the need to invest in programs and strategies to improve access and adherence to PrEP, especially in key populations.
Objective: to analyze the direct and indirect effects of determinants of sexual exposure to the human immunodeficiency virus among male adolescents who have sex with men and the implications for nursing care. Method: cross-sectional study carried out with 578 Portuguese and Brazilian adolescents aged 18 and 19. Interrelationships of conjugal status, use of dating apps, practice of chemsex, unawareness, partner credibility, challenging sexual practices and ineffective forms of protection against sexual exposure to the human immunodeficiency virus were evaluated using the Path Analysis technique. Results: significant direct effect on sexual exposure to the human immunodeficiency virus: conjugal status (β=-0.16), use of apps (β=-0.30), challenging sexual practices (β=0.48) and ineffective forms of protection (β=0.35). Indirect paths: partner credibility influenced ineffective forms of protection (β=0.77); having a steady/polyamorous relationship influenced the use of dating apps (β=-0.46); chemsex, mediated by challenging sexual practices (β=0.67), determined greater sexual exposure. Conclusion: adolescent sexual behaviors and forms of amorous/sexual relationship must be considered in nursing care planning to reduce sexual exposure to the human immunodeficiency virus.
